Sugammadex Sodium is the octasodium salt of Sugammadex. It is a synthetic derivative of gamma-cyclodextrin, discovered by Organon (Scotland). The compound acts as a reversal agent for neuromuscular blocking agents.

Background
Sugammadex Sodium acts as a reversal agent for neuromuscular blocking agents (rocuronium and vecuronium). It forms a complex with the blocking agent, and reduces the amount of blocking agent available to bind to nicotinic cholinergic receptors in the neuromuscular junction. This compound is biologically inactive and does not bind to plasma proteins, and has no effect on human receptors.
